ABOUT THE ROLE:
We are seeking a Data Analyst to join xAI’s Infrastructure team responsible for building and operating world-class datacenters and power generation facilities. In this role, you will analyze power and cooling performance data, develop forecasts for utility consumption and costs, build and maintain business analytics dashboards, and deliver data-driven insights to optimize our rapidly expanding physical infrastructure for AI supercomputing.
RESPONSIBILITIES:
- Collect, clean, integrate, and analyze high-volume power, cooling, and energy usage data from datacenter facilities and power plants
- Build and refine forecasting models for electricity, water, and other utility consumption to support budgeting, planning, and procurement
- Design, develop, and maintain interactive business intelligence dashboards and reports (using tools such as Seeq, Tableau, Power BI, Looker, or similar)
- Identify trends, anomalies, inefficiencies, and optimization opportunities in power distribution and cooling systems
- Partner with mechanical, electrical, and facilities engineering teams to translate analytical findings into engineering and operational improvements
- Support infrastructure expansion planning through scenario analysis, capacity modeling, and cost projections
- Automate data collection pipelines and reporting processes to enable real-time visibility and decision making
- Present clear, actionable insights and recommendations to cross-functional teams and leadership
BASIC QUALIFICATIONS:
- 4+ years of professional experience in data analysis, business intelligence, or analytics engineering
- Strong SQL skills and proficiency in Python (pandas, scikit-learn, or similar) or R for data analysis and modeling
- Hands-on experience building dashboards and visualizations with Tableau, Power BI, Looker, or equivalent
- Solid foundation in statistics, time-series analysis, and forecasting techniques
- Experience working with large datasets and building scalable reporting solutions
- Excellent written and verbal communication skills
PREFERRED SKILLS AND EXPERIENCE:
- Background in energy, utilities, datacenters, critical infrastructure, or industrial facilities
- Familiarity with SCADA systems, building management systems (BMS), or IoT sensor data
- Experience with cloud data platforms (Snowflake, BigQuery, AWS/GCP/Azure data services)
- Knowledge of power systems, HVAC/cooling efficiency metrics (PUE, WUE, etc.), or energy modeling
- Advanced degree in Data Science, Statistics, Engineering, Operations Research, or related quantitative field
